Hopes dashed !, 21 Jan 2013
We had need to replace a bathroom shower spray as the one we had used for some time went its own way. This push fit spray unit was advertised as fitting most taps.......so we bought it. The H/C connectors were well designed and had a clever velcro system of attaching the connectors to the taps, a system that would work with most taps; our taps are Supataps and these connectors just do not fit. Conventional taps would be fine and no doubt Croydex Push Fit bath and basin shampoo spray would work very well....but not with "Supataps" sadly. Our search continues.
